Transaction 40f07e39dcfb1594b2f6323ef684ec4aad9bf6b9c33ac859f5dcd596b20d034a
1 Input
1 Output
-
40f07e39dcfb1594b2f6323ef684ec4aad9bf6b9c33ac859f5dcd596b20d034a:0
- value
- 43911504
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9ca4f6d02dd954931a6c6b7835458d40a0162d2d OP_EQUAL
- address
- 3FyGxNp6SHTeimpofGV7X47inThsaUxJi1